Kai Care

Upon Arrival

  • Hand-wash your bottle and lid with hot, soapy water then rinse the bottle and lid out and it’s ready to go.

The Do's

  • For stains or discolouration inside the Kai Bottle, use white vinegar for cleaning. Put half a cup of vinegar in your Kai Bottle, swirl the vinegar around to wash any affected areas and let it sit for five minutes, then rinse thoroughly with warm water. Repeat if necessary.
  • For more stubborn spots, use baking powder and a brush for cleaning. Mix two to three tablespoons of baking powder with a small amount of warm water to form a paste. Dip the bristles of your brush in to the paste and work it into affected area on the inside of your bottle. Repeat as necessary until the stains disappear. 
  • Lids and straws are dishwasher safe. To preserve the lifetime of your lid and straw, hand washing is recommended.

The Do Not's

  • Do not put your Kai Bottle through the dishwasher or soak the exterior in hot water. Hot water on the exterior of the Kai Bottle can affect its insulated properties as well as discolour the powder coat.
  • Do not put your Kai Bottle in the freezer. Due to the double-wall vacuum insulation, the water inside will be protected from the temperature inside the freezer and won’t freeze. If you want ice-cold water, put some ice cubes inside your Kai Bottle and notice how long it takes them to melt!
  • Do not put your Kai Bottle on the stove. If you put your Kai Bottle on any sort of stove or heat source, the heat will damage the outside of the bottle.
  • Do not use bleach or chlorine to clean your Kai Bottle. They will ruin and rust stainless steel; therefore, they should not be used.
